CVX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

2,015 of the 4,018 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Chevron (CVX)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$129B — down 9.5% from $143B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 115 funds opened new CVX posit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 41 holders — while 797 added to existing stakes and 888 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$13.3B. The largest seller was Capital World Investors, cutting an estimated $1.01B.
